This was only for the league matches where a maximum five substitutes were allowed over three stoppages not including half time. The Connell substitution was allowed because he took a head knock and there is currently a concussion substitution rule being trialled across Scottish football. The rule allows a substitute to be made outwith the original three if a player takes a head knock, and when one team utilises the rule the opposition are allowed an additional sub as well, so Cove could also have made an extra sub. I've watched it back and you can see an elbow strike Connell (no reason to think it was anything other than accidental) on the back of the head and he looked in a bad way after the incident. Aye, had this conversation already with another party who advised that the rule wasn't in place for the play offs. Mea culpa.

Re Connell, Ian Murray confirmed in the post match interview posted on usual social media that it had been concussion. I understand medical advice in such circumstances to be no playing for 7 to 10 days, which would rule him out, but don't know if there is a specific law of the game so it may come down to medical opinion.
